Welcome to Rosie’s Ocean Gate, a hidden gem located at 401 Monmouth Ave in Ocean Gate, NJ. This establishment is your go-to destination for delightful soups, a variety of bars, and succulent seafood. Rosie’s combines quality dining with a warm, inviting atmosphere, making it perfect for both casual outings and special celebrations.
From the moment you step inside, the ambiance wraps around you like a comforting blanket. The decor strikes a balance between classy and inviting, allowing for a casual yet intimate dining experience. Whether you’re looking for a place to unwind with friends during happy hour or seeking a venue for a special gathering, Rosie’s has you covered with options for private dining and an outdoor seating area that’s heated and covered for year-round enjoyment.

“ My husband and I first had dinner at Rosie's when then opened a few years ago, on opening night. We made reservations. Obviously, Rosie's was super busy on opening night and were working out their quirks. However, one cannot judge a new established by their opening night. We have been hearing great things from Rosie's and went back recently on Saturday night of Memorial Day Weekend. We made reservations. We were expecting it to be super busy, but it was just normal there, so it felt relaxed. After this recent dinner experience, we are fans and wanted to provide a review now that Rosie's has been established here at the Jersey shore. My husband enjoyed the Rosie's Pork Chop. The portion was big and tasty. I ordered Chicken Parmesan Special that night with pasta with a vodka cream sauce. It was great, but not the best I had. We both ordered the Lobster Bisque Soup. This soup was creamy and fresh. It was excellent. I would order the soup again. I was extremely savory and creamy! An appetizer I would highly suggest ordering is the Tuna Nachos. I was expecting a smaller appetizer, but the portion was large. It was served on baked or friend wontons that were light and airy and there was plenty of fresh tuna. This is another item I would order again. Great to share. Same goes for the other appetizer we shared! The Prosciutto Wrapped Burrata was delicious. For dessert, I ordered the Tiramisu. It was good and a good portion. My husband had the Salted Caramel Cookie desert. It was large, puffed cookie with ice cream. Again, very good portion and tasty. We left there stuffed! Good portions for a high end restaurant. The only small suggestion we have is, please have the servers and waitresses to allow more time to finish soup, appetizers, and meals. They came back to our table just a tad too much and a few times, we had to say, we are still eating this. We felt slightly rushed during the meal. As for atmosphere. It its is airy and new. It is modern coastal vibe! Feels elegant. It is nice to walk off the meal on the Ocean Gate Boardwalk as well. We will be back. Solid savory meals here! Love it. ”

“ Rosie's is always a great choice. The atmosphere is bubbling with action and the service spot on. The food is amazingly fresh and the specialty cocktails are made with care. My favorite drink is the Pear Martini. The whipped ricotta and fig appetizer is perfect for sharing and was a balance of savory and sweet notes. Our group chose 4 different seafood choices as our main course. For fish lovers the seared Tuna with Tabouli and the Mandarin Salmon with Soy glaze (GF), coconut rice and very crispy brussel sprouts entrees are a great choices. For shellfish fans, the Seafood Risotto(GF) and the Scallop special are prepared perfectly. We topped it off with their peanut butter Martini for dessert. Rosie's a hidden gem in our little town of Ocean Gate and worth the drive for a nice evening out. ”
